Novel photo-cross-linkable dendrimers having thermal de-cross-linking properties

Abstract:Novel poly(aryl ether) type dendrimers having photo-cross-linking and thermal de-cross-linking properties were synthesized by a convergent method. A protected A2B monomer, 1-allyloxy-3,5-bis(bromomethyl)benzene, was newly prepared for the dendrimer synthesis. Palladium-catalyzed deprotection of an allyl group proceeded in high yields. The films of dendrimers containing a photoacid generator (PAG) became insoluble in solvents on irradiation. The irradiated films became soluble in solvents after baking at 120-200 °C. The insolubilization and redissolution profiles were strongly affected by irradiation and baking conditions and the generation of the dendrimers. A reaction pathway was studied by TGA and DTA analysis and FT-IR spectroscopy.
Keywords:Dendrimer  Photo-cross-linking  Thermal de-cross-linking
